(Nasdaq: CODX), a molecular diagnostics company with a unique, patented platform for the development of diagnostic tests, announced today that it is expected to join the Russell 2000® Index at the conclusion of the annual Russell US Indexes reconstitution after the close of equity markets on June 26, 2020. \n\n \n \n \n \n \n \n\n \nAnnual Russell indexes reconstitution captures the 4,000 largest US stocks as of May 8, 2020 ranking them by total market capitalization. Membership in the US all-cap Russell 3000® Index, which remains in place for one year, means automatic inclusion in the large-cap Russell 1000® Index or small-cap Russell 2000® Index as well as the appropriate growth and value style indexes. FTSE Russell, a leading global index provider, determines membership for its Russell indexes primarily by objective, market-capitalization rankings and style attributes.\nDwight Egan, Co-Diagnostics CEO, remarked \"We are pleased by our inclusion in the Russell 2000® Index and the validation it brings to our Company as a provider of molecular diagnostics solutions. We believe this will further enhance our visibility in the investment community, especially among institutions.\"\nRussell indexes are widely used by investment managers and institutional investors for index funds and as benchmarks for active investment strategies. Approximately $9 trillion in assets are benchmarked against Russell's US indexes, and the Russell 2000® Index is comprised of the smaller-cap stocks of the Russell 3000® Index, a market cap weighted index of the 3,000 largest US stocks.\nFor more information on the Russell 3000® Index and the Russell indexes reconstitution, go to the \"Russell Reconstitution\" section on the FTSE Russell website.\nAbout Co-Diagnostics, Inc.:Co-Diagnostics, Inc., a Utah corporation, is a molecular diagnostics company that develops, manufactures and markets a new, state-of-the-art diagnostics technology.
